About Sony Music Entertainment

At Sony Music Entertainment, we fuel the creative journey. We’ve played a pioneering role in music history, from the first-ever music label to the invention of the flat disc record. We’ve nurtured some of music’s most iconic artists and produced some of the most influential recordings of all time.

Today, we work in more than 70 countries, supporting a diverse roster of international superstars, developing independent artists, and visionary creators. From our position at the intersection of music, entertainment, and technology, we bring imagination and expertise to the newest products and platforms, embrace new business models, employ breakthrough tools, and provide powerful insights that help our artists push creative boundaries and reach new audiences. In everything we do, we’re committed to artistic integrity, transparency, and entrepreneurship.

Sony Music Entertainment is a member of the Sony family of global companies.

At AWAL, we are revolutionizing the recording business through partnering with artists to tell stories that shape culture. By putting the creator at the center of everything we do and transforming the way artists release music, AWAL has become the partner of choice for innovative artists at all stages of their careers. The leading artists who have already chosen AWAL include Laufey, Jungle, Djo, Little Simz, Freddie Gibbs, Hitkidd, JPEGMAFIA, and many more.

AWAL is currently over 180 people based across 10 offices, and we’re continuing to grow. That’s where you come in. As Senior Manager, Artist Marketing, you will work closely with a diverse roster of artists to set up, execute, and deliver industry-leading, innovative marketing campaigns. You will liaise with teams in the US, UK, and internationally to lead planning and project management, and work with the team to drive global marketing campaigns. Additional responsibilities will include budgeting, data analysis, scheduling, and reporting. You will manage cross-communication with A&R, commerce, promotion, audience development, synch, brand partnership, and publicity teams. You will be a point of contact with artists and management partners.
